It is hard to beat University of Arkansas if you want to pursue a degree in art education. Located in the city of Fayetteville, UARK is a public university with a fairly large student population. A Best Colleges rank of #198 out of 2,217 schools nationwide means UARK is a great university overall.

There were about 4 art education students who graduated with this degree at UARK in the most recent year we have data available.

Arkansas Tech University is one of the finest schools in the country for getting a degree in art education. ATU is a medium-sized public university located in the remote town of Russellville. This university ranks 15th out of 34 colleges for overall quality in the state of Arkansas.

There were about 2 art education students who graduated with this degree at ATU in the most recent data year.
